Lines Matching defs:ExactSamplingCase

1265 class ExactSamplingCase : public vkt::TestCase
1292 ExactSamplingCase (tcu::TestContext& testCtx, const std::string& name, const Params& params);
1293 virtual ~ExactSamplingCase (void) {}
1306 using Params = ExactSamplingCase::Params;
1319 vk::VkVertexInputBindingDescription ExactSamplingCase::VertexData::getBindingDescription (void)
1324 static_cast<deUint32>(sizeof(ExactSamplingCase::VertexData)), // deUint32 stride;
1331 std::vector<vk::VkVertexInputAttributeDescription> ExactSamplingCase::VertexData::getAttributeDescriptions (void)
1339 static_cast<deUint32>(offsetof(ExactSamplingCase::VertexData, vtxCoords)), // deUint32 offset;
1345 static_cast<deUint32>(offsetof(ExactSamplingCase::VertexData, texCoords)), // deUint32 offset;
1353 ExactSamplingCase::ExactSamplingCase (tcu::TestContext& testCtx, const std::string& name, const Params& params)
1358 void ExactSamplingCase::initPrograms (vk::SourceCollections& programCollection) const
1429 TestInstance* ExactSamplingCase::createInstance (Context& context) const
1434 void ExactSamplingCase::checkSupport (Context& context) const
1601 const std::vector<ExactSamplingCase::VertexData> fullScreenQuad =
1732 static_cast<deUint32>(sizeof(ExactSamplingCase::PushConstants)), // deUint32 size;
1753 const auto vtxBindingDescription = ExactSamplingCase::VertexData::getBindingDescription();
1754 const auto vtxAttributeDescriptions = ExactSamplingCase::VertexData::getAttributeDescriptions();
1790 const ExactSamplingCase::PushConstants pushConstants =
2527 const ExactSamplingCase::Params params = { pipelineConstructionType, format, unnorm.unnormalized, solid.first, edges.offset };
2528 coordGroup->addChild(new ExactSamplingCase{testCtx, edges.name, params});